The Genesis of a Collaboration: More Than Just Sunglasses
The collaboration between Versace and the estate of the Notorious B.I.G. wasn't a random pairing. Biggie Smalls, a style icon in his own right, was known for his opulent taste and flamboyant persona. His affinity for luxury brands, particularly Versace, is well-documented. Images of him sporting Versace's signature Medusa head adorn countless magazine covers, music videos, and photographs, solidifying his association with the brand. This collaboration, therefore, felt organic and resonant, capitalizing on a pre-existing cultural connection. The limited-edition sunglasses weren't simply a product; they were a statement, a tribute to a legend, and a testament to enduring style.
Design Elements and Variations: Deciphering the Models
While the specific details of the exact models released under this collaboration aren't always readily available online, the core design elements remain consistent. Most iterations feature the iconic Versace Medusa head, often prominently displayed on the temples or incorporated into the design itself. The sunglasses themselves frequently boast a bold, oversized frame – a style reminiscent of the 90s hip-hop aesthetic that Biggie himself popularized.
